French electronic music duo Justice has just released the visual to their latest single “On’n’On” directed by Alexandre Courtes. As the title strongly suggests, the intergalactic theme sees the continuous flow of numerous objects including skeletons, diamonds and asymmetric artifacts, as well as scantily clad women and two members Gaspard Augé and Xavier de Rosnay, all in one single shot. This visual arrives earlier than the EP release of the single, which will include remixes of the track by Brodinksi, Erol Alkas, Rick Rubin, Tiga and Video Village.
Ed Banger duo Justice have announced a world tour for 2012, starting on New Year’s Day. French electronic music duo consisting of Gaspard Augé and Xavier de Rosnay, Justice, have announced a world tour for 2012 startin on New Year`s Day. The tour is in support of the pair’s latest album, Audio, Video, Disco, and features stints in Australia, Japan, France, the UK and – for the first time in two years – the US.

Have you ever seen any of the bands who have influenced Audio, Video, Disco play live?
Xavier: Actually whenever we see a reformation, we are always a bit wary. For example, with the Who, half of the band is dead - and they are quite important members of the band. It's always a bit weird. With all of our influences, more often than not it's going to be centred on two or three details rather than the actual music. For example The Dark Side Of The Moon is a really big influence on us but I've never managed to listen to this record. I like the idea of it and I like what I think it should be - but everytime I listen to it, I just can't because it's too complicated.
Which film soundtracks really inspired you?
Gaspard: "Vladimir Cosma's - I don't remember much about the movies, but more about the music. Personally I've always been influenced by French and Italian movie soundtracks. It was really fun to work with Mr Oizo on [bizarre tire-starring cult film] Rubber. I guess he's suffering from ADD somehow - he's very impatient and he doesn't like to spend much time on a track.
"Audio, Video, Disco" Tracklisting
1. "Horsepower" 3:40
2. "Civilization" (with Ali Love) 4:10
3. "Ohio" (with Vincent Vendetta of Midnight Juggernauts) 4:01
4. "Canon (Primo)" 0:27
5. "Canon" 3:39
6. "On'n'On" (with Morgan Phalen) 4:30
7. "Brianvision" 3:11
8. "Parade" 4:01
9. "New Lands" (with Morgan Phalen) 4:14
10. "Helix" 4:28
11. "Audio, Video, Disco."
